Output 622b64dfb1aebc7e8d5603145e3d621942d84d28fa2f7ad5c40dfd14879c4826:0

value
1311545
script pubkey
OP_0 OP_PUSHBYTES_20 e0a182101eae0108f725aa6316e0a90f9299f433
address
bc1quzscyyq74cqs3ae94f33dc9fp7ffnapn95045z
transaction
622b64dfb1aebc7e8d5603145e3d621942d84d28fa2f7ad5c40dfd14879c4826
confirmations
215979
spent
true